擅长:python、mysql、java
<p>在windows7pro32bit上添加<code>Config.set('graphics', 'multisamples', '0')</code>为我解决了这个错误。(更新:这也适用于Windows 10。)</p>
<pre><code>import kivy
kivy.require('1.9.1') # replace with your current kivy version !
from kivy.app import App
from kivy.uix.label import Label
# add the following 2 lines to solve OpenGL 2.0 bug
from kivy import Config
Config.set('graphics', 'multisamples', '0')
class MyApp(App):
def build(self):
return Label(text='Hello world')
if __name__ == '__main__':
MyApp().run()
</code></pre>
<p>更改后,将正确报告OpenGL版本:</p>
<blockquote>
<p>[INFO ] [GL ] GLEW initialization succeeded </p>
<p>[INFO ] [GL ] OpenGL version <2.1.0 - Build 8.15.10.2281></p>
</blockquote>